Recent Activities and Performances

Joni Mitchell's return to the stage has been nothing short of remarkable. In July 2022, she performed at the Newport Folk Festival, marking her first full set in over 20 years. This performance was a testament to her resilience and passion for music. Following this, she headlined "Joni Jam," a concert hosted by Brandi Carlile at the Gorge Amphitheater in Washington on June 10, 2023, further solidifying her presence in the contemporary music scene.

Awards and Honors

Mitchell's contributions to music have not gone unnoticed. She has received numerous accolades, including:

  • Grammy for Best Historical Album for "Joni Mitchell Archives, Vol. 1: The Early Years (1963-1967)" in April 2022.
  • Gershwin Prize for Popular Song in March 2023, recognizing her profound impact on the genre.

Her career is also marked by 17 Grammy nominations, with several wins, including Best Traditional Pop Vocal Album for "Both Sides Now" in 2001 and Best Pop Instrumental Performance for "One Week Last Summer" in 2008[3].

Health Challenges

Mitchell's journey has not been without its struggles. She faced a brain aneurysm in 2015 and has dealt with a mysterious illness described as Morgellons since 2010. Despite these challenges, her spirit and dedication to her craft remain unyielded, as she continues to inspire fans and fellow artists alike.

Musical Style and Influence

Known for her complex musical compositions, alternative guitar tunings, and unique chord changes, Joni Mitchell has significantly influenced the music industry. Her song "Both Sides Now" was notably featured in the opening ceremonies for the Winter Olympic Games in Vancouver in 2010, showcasing her lasting relevance in popular culture[3].

Perspectives from Fans and Artists

Mitchell's impact is celebrated by a wide array of artists and fans. Notable figures such as Emmylou Harris, Kris Kristofferson, Graham Nash, James Taylor, Rufus Wainwright, and Brandi Carlile have all acknowledged her contributions to music. The 75th birthday celebration in 2018 at the Dorothy Chandler Pavilion in Los Angeles featured a lineup of these artists, highlighting her influence across generations[3].

Insights from Critics and Biographers

Critics and biographers have also contributed to the understanding of Mitchell's legacy. David Yaffe’s biography, "Reckless Daughter: A Portrait of Joni Mitchell," offers an in-depth look at her life and career through interviews with Mitchell and her peers, providing valuable insights into her artistic journey[3].
